Compassion for the sick and the poor led Dr Anthony Mary Zaccaria to see beyond the sick bodies of his patients and recognise the need for a different kind of healing.   After becoming “Fr” Zaccaria, he tried to fill that need and dedicated the rest of his life to doing so. …….the Pauline ardour of his preaching would probably “turn off” many people today. When even some psychiatrists complain at the lack of a sense of sin, it may be time to tell ourselves that not all evil is explained by emotional disorder, subconscious and unconscious drives, parental influence and so on.   The old-time “hell and damnation” mission sermons have given way to positive, encouraging, biblical homilies. We do indeed need assurance of forgiveness, relief from existential anxiety and future shock.   But we still need prophets to stand up and tell us, “If we say ‘We are without sin,’ we deceive ourselves and the truth is not in us” (1 John 1:8).   (Fr Don Miller OFM).
St Anthony was such a prophet, he let God step in and lead him to a whole new set of plans.   May we too allow God room in our boat to navigate us to a new way of life!

REFLECTION – “Although I know well, Margaret, that because of my past wickedness, I deserve to be abandoned by God, I cannot but trust in His merciful goodness.   His grace has strengthened me until now and made me content to lose goods, land and life as well, rather than to swear against my conscience.   God’s grace has given the king a gracious frame of mind toward me, so that as yet he has taken from me nothing but my liberty.   In doing this His Majesty has done me such great good, with respect to spiritual profit, that I trust, that among all the great benefits he has heaped so abundantly upon me, I count my imprisonment the very greatest.

I cannot, therefore, mistrust the grace of God. By the merits of His bitter passion joined to mine and far surpassing in merit for me, all that I can suffer myself, His bounteous goodness, shall release me from the pains of purgatory and shall increase my reward in heaven besides.

I will not mistrust Him, Meg, though I shall feel myself weakening and on the verge of being overcome with fear. I shall remember, how Saint Peter at a blast of wind, began to sink because of his lack of faith and I shall do as he did, call upon Christ and pray to Him for help.   And then I trust He shall place His holy hand on me and in the stormy seas, hold me up from drowning.

And finally, Margaret, I know this well, that without my fault He will not let me be lost.   I shall, therefore, with good hope commit myself wholly to Him.   And if He permits me to perish for my faults, then I shall serve as praise for His justice.   But in good faith, Meg, I trust that His tender pity shall keep my poor soul safe and make me commendHhis mercy.

And, therefore, my own good daughter, do not let you mind be troubled over anything that shall happen to me in this world.   Nothing can come but what God wills.   And I am very sure, that whatever that be, however bad it may seem, it shall indeed be the best.” – from a letter written by Saint Thomas More from prison to his daughter Margareti will not distrust him Meg - st thomas more - 11 jan 2018nothing can happen to me - st thomas more - 16 march 2018

Rafael had only four more years to live.   A few months after entering the monastery, he was diagnosed with a virulent form of diabetes.   The illness brought with it melancholy and perplexity.   Three times the novice’s superiors sent him home to rest and recover his strength.   Drafted into the Nationalist Army at the very height of the Spanish Civil War, Rafael was declared unfit for active duty.   Returning to the monastery for the last time, he was received as a regular oblate, that is, a man living within the cloister without vows and following a personal rule of life approved by the abbot.   Regular oblates were, at that time, somewhat marginalised in monastic communities.   Their peculiar status — monks living without vows and without the security that comes from having made profession — was not without its own challenges.   Rafael entered fully into the vocation of the oblate, understanding that the oblate is destined for the altar, that is, for sacrifice.

St Rafael, in spite of the brevity and discontinuity of his monastic experience, lived it fully.   He remained faithful in the face of bewildering contradictions, uncertainties and apparent failure.   He found the Will of God in weakness, in illness, in war, in the inability to make monastic profession and in the sufferings inherent in community life.

Brother Rafael Maria was humble because he accepted one humiliation after another without ever despairing of the mercy of God.   He died stripped of everything, without having fulfilled even the legitimate human aspirations that so appealed to him. Configured to the poor and crucified Jesus, he died in the splendour of the Resurrection on 26 April 1938 at the age of 27.

St Pope John Paul II proclaimed Rafael a model for today’s youth but for me, he is a model for us all on how to learn to love suffering, how to learn to love the Cross of Christ and thus suffering in our own crosses in total abandonment to Divine Providence.
